On Thursday, youth and creativity mix it up when the internationationally-acclaimed ReadNex Poetry Squad performs at SUNY Orange I Newburgh, against a backdrop of murals by young local artists, sponsored by Newburgh Youth Art.
Through words and music, the ReadNex Poetry Squad entertains and uplifts urban communities with their unique style influenced by Hip-Hop, Soul, Latin and Caribbean music. The Newburgh Youth Art project is designed for young artists to have an artistic outlet for their voices. Stick around after the Readnex Poetry Squad’s 5 pm performance for a reception and chance to meet the artists involved.
Ghost Stories from An Investigator
You can also walk down Grand Street from SUNY Orange to the Newburgh Free Library, where popular ghost investigator Linda Zimmerman will present Haunted Tales from the Hudson Valley at 7 pm. Zimmerman, who is also a researcher and author, has written the 10-volume Ghost Investigator series, Haunted Hudson Valley and numerous other books.
This free program is open to ages 13 and above. Registration is suggested, register online at www.newburghlibrary.org or call 563-3618 or 563-3625.
